Output 4038991643815983d8796f45108a84b15c3527db634f57447a01cac740430a61:0

value
5066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f17810b20117b85cb69ada8a0b83ee817acd2dae OP_EQUAL
address
3Phnc3zN5TfTK4RMCwy8kJhqQ1wTQVHGNf
transaction
4038991643815983d8796f45108a84b15c3527db634f57447a01cac740430a61
confirmations
62652
spent
true